Klopp’s Impressive Track Record
Before taking over the German national team, Jürgen Klopp was widely known for his remarkable tenure at Borussia Dortmund and Liverpool. At Dortmund, he transformed the club into a formidable force in Germany and Europe, winning two Bundesliga titles and reaching the UEFA Champions League final. His time at Liverpool included an unforgettable Champions League title and the Premier League crown, showcasing his ability to build and motivate winning teams.
